Changeset 955 for trunk/xcache.c

Show
Ignore:
Timestamp:
07/06/2012 07:21:02 PM (11 months ago)
Author:
moo
Message:

fix assert for __DIR

Files:
1 modified

Legend:

Unmodified
Added
Removed
  • trunk/xcache.c

    r954 r955  
    15461546            } 
    15471547            if (Z_TYPE(Z_OP_CONSTANT(opline->op2)) == IS_STRING) { 
    1548                 assert(!entry_php->dirpath); 
     1548                assert(entry_php->dirpath); 
    15491549                TRACE("restored op2 constant: %s", entry_php->dirpath); 
    15501550                ZVAL_STRINGL(&Z_OP_CONSTANT(opline->op2), entry_php->dirpath, entry_php->dirpath_len, !shallow_copy); 
     
    15521552#ifdef IS_UNICODE 
    15531553            else if (Z_TYPE(Z_OP_CONSTANT(opline->op2)) == IS_UNICODE) { 
    1554                 assert(!entry_php->udirpath); 
     1554                assert(entry_php->udirpath); 
    15551555                ZVAL_UNICODEL(&Z_OP_CONSTANT(opline->op2), entry_php->udirpath, entry_php->udirpath_len, !shallow_copy); 
    15561556            }